網頁性能優化基礎

計算機硬件與軟件的協同工作,構成了我們熟悉的計算機系統。本文將為您介紹這兩者的基本原理與相互關係,讓您對計算機有更全面的認識。

隨著互聯網的不斷發展,網站的性能優化變得越來越重要。無論是企業網站、個人博客還是電子商務平台,快速的加載速度和良好的用戶體驗都是吸引訪客和提升轉化率的關鍵因素。本文將介紹一些網頁性能優化的基礎知識和技巧,幫助您提升網站的運行效率。

一、瞭解網頁性能的重要性

網站的加載速度直接影響用戶的第一印象。根據研究,超過50%的用戶會在等待3秒以上時選擇放棄訪問。這意味著,如果您的網站加載速度過慢,您可能會失去一半的潛在客戶。搜索引擎如Google也將網站速度作為排名因素之一,這意味著更快的網站在搜索結果中具有更高的排名優勢。

二、性能優化的基本原則

減少HTTP請求數量:每次訪問網站,瀏覽器都會向服務器發送多個HTTP請求以加載不同的資源,如圖片、CSS文件和JavaScript文件。通過合併文件、使用CSS精靈圖(sprites)和內嵌小型資源,可以有效減少HTTP請求的數量。

啟用瀏覽器緩存:瀏覽器緩存可以將網站的靜態資源(如圖片、CSS和JavaScript文件)儲存在用戶的本地設備中,從而減少未來的加載時間。在服務器端設置適當的緩存控制頭(cache-control headers),可以指示瀏覽器緩存哪些資源以及緩存多長時間。

壓縮資源文件:使用Gzip或Brotli壓縮技術可以大幅減小資源文件的大小,加快文件傳輸速度。這些壓縮技術在服務器端啟用後,會自動將文件壓縮並傳送給客戶端,客戶端再進行解壓。

優化圖片:圖片往往是網頁中最大的資源。通過壓縮圖片文件、選擇合適的文件格式(如使用WebP格式)和使用響應式圖片技術,可以顯著降低圖片的加載時間。懶加載(lazy loading)技術也可以在用戶滾動到圖片所在位置時再加載圖片,減少初始加載時間。

最小化CSS和JavaScript文件:刪除CSS和JavaScript文件中的空白、註釋和未使用的代碼,減小文件大小。同時,將CSS放在頁面頭部,JavaScript放在頁面底部,確保重要內容優先加載。

使用內容分發網絡(CDN):CDN可以將網站的靜態資源分發到全球多個數據中心,讓用戶可以從最近的服務器獲取資源,顯著減少加載時間。選擇可靠的CDN服務提供商,能夠有效提升網站性能。

三、性能優化工具的應用

Google PageSpeed Insights:這是一款免費的工具,可以分析您的網站性能,並提供具體的優化建議。PageSpeed Insights還會給您的網站打分,讓您直觀了解優化效果。

GTmetrix:GTmetrix可以提供詳細的網站性能報告,包括加載時間、頁面大小和HTTP請求數量等。通過該工具,您可以更好地了解網站的性能瓶頸,並根據建議進行調整。

WebPageTest:這是一個強大的測試工具,可以模擬不同的網絡環境和設備,分析網站的加載過程和性能指標。WebPageTest還提供了豐富的測試選項和詳細的報告,幫助您深入了解網站性能問題。

四、實際案例分析

感謝您的耐心閱讀!

关键词:

网友评论

发表评论